Transaction 22cb574db5407354d1fe829e4991f70c395d0a7121461b1c93d98ace060d4258
1 Input
1 Output
-
22cb574db5407354d1fe829e4991f70c395d0a7121461b1c93d98ace060d4258:0
- value
- 855388
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f571dc957a78ea6572dbc0d46efa1b2e1efb6cc7 OP_EQUAL
- address
- 3Q4osnhc6Kz7WNmLRpd4aQFfVtD9n2NgTr